Territory Manager – Weir Minerals Indonesia – Jakarta, Indonesia – Onsite

Overview

This unique Territory Manager role based from Jakarta, Indonesia offers the opportunity to lead regional sales by building strong client relationships through on-site visits, delivering tailored solutions, driving market growth, and contributing to strategic initiatives—all while ensuring safety compliance and fostering long-term business success across the Sumatra and Nusa Tenggara regions and other remote strategic sites.

Key Responsibilities
  • Manage and grow portfolio of existing accounts; generate pipeline through prospecting, research, and warm leads.
  • Build strong client relationships, deeply understand client needs and upcoming projects.
  • Utilize consultative selling approach to uncover pain points and solve business problems.
  • Co‑operate with sales and aftermarket teams to promote client confidence and grow relationships, upsell solutions, and drive machine sales and spare parts.
  • Spend a significant portion of time traveling across the territory; deliver presentations and influence decision makers.
  • Work strategically to help clients solve problems and seize opportunities, maximizing value and client satisfaction.
Job Knowledge/Education and Qualifications
  • Technical sales experience in engineering, mining, minerals, or related industries.
  • Knowledge of mine dewatering and mine operations an advantage.
  • Trade or engineering qualification desirable (e.g., diesel/mid‑voltage electric or similar mechanical trade).
  • Proven ability to identify opportunities, develop strategies, and deliver results—ideally within the mining industry and associated equipment.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ills; ability to prepare reports, proposals, and present to diverse audiences.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ite; experience with Salesforce or equivalent CRM system.
